Three new species of fossil biting midges from Upper Cretaceous (Cenomian - 95 Ma) amber of NW France are described and illustrated. They are: Atriculicoides cenomanensis, A. incompletus and Austroconops borkenti. A fourth species discovered in this fossiliferous resin is tentatively assigned to Leptoconops. The extinct genus Atriculicoides, originally described from Upper Cretaceous Siberian amber, is reported for the first time from Europe. A fossil species is recorded for the first time in the extant genus Austroconops and the subfamily Austroconopinae.
